Re: 97 SS stolen

Bummer, that sucks big time! The money you just spent shouldn't be a problem though, as long as you have receipts...everytime I've ever had a claim, and recent receipts, they matched them dollar for dollar. If it comes to that, don't be afraid to refuse their intial offer or talk to State regulatory agency if you have questions/concerns about how fairly you're being treated. Good luck!
